Obverse descriptionLaureate and draped bust of King Christian V facing right. Legend along the rim.
Obverse scriptLatin
Obverse letteringCHRISTIAN . V . D.G . REX . DAN . NOR . VA . GO.
(Translation: Christian V Dei Gratia King of Denmark (DAN), Norway (NOR), the Wends (VA) and the Goths (GO))
Reverse descriptionThree oval shield with arms of Denmark, Norway and Sweden placed in shape of an inverted triangle. Above the crown of Denmark intersected by a big cross that lays behind the shields. Mintmarks and date are divided at sides of the lower shield with Sweden arms. Legend along the rim, divided in four parts by cross arms.
Reverse scriptLatin
Reverse lettering· DVX · SL · | HO · ST · DI · | COM · OL · | & DEL · 16 | 7Z G | K
(Translation: Duke of Schleswig, Holstein, Stormarn and Dithmarschen, Count of Oldenburg and Delmenhorst.)
